Frequently asked questions
Vultr's Cloud Compute Regular 512 MB starts at $3.50/month and Scaleway's STARDUST1-S at €0.43/month. They bill in different currencies, so the exact difference depends on the exchange rate.
Vultr includes up to 2 TB of traffic on the plans we track; Scaleway offers unmetered outbound traffic under a fair-use policy.
Vultr: 32 locations worldwide, Amsterdam, Frankfurt, London, New Jersey, Singapore, Tokyo, Sydney. Scaleway: Paris, Amsterdam, Warsaw.
